How they compare
Chile currently reports 94.8% against 91.6% in Paraguay, a difference of 3.2%.
Across all 9 years both countries report, Chile has been ahead every year.
Chile ranks 10th and Paraguay ranks 12th of 42 countries.
Chile has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Chile | Paraguay |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 84.8% | 55.0% | 29.7% | Chile |
| 2010s | 95.2% | 71.5% | 23.7% | Chile |
| 2020s | 90.0% | 85.8% | 4.2% | Chile |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
